- The distance between Norton, Ks, Usa and Chitedze, Malawi is approximately 14,670 km or 9,116 mi.
- To reach Norton, Ks in this distance one would set out from Chitedze bearing 311.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Norton, Ks bearing 250.7° or WSW .
- Norton, Ks has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Chitedze has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- Norton, Ks is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Chitedze is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 8.9 °C (16.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.8 °C (39.2°F) more in Norton, Ks.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 371.7 mm (14.6 in) less which is equivalent to 371.7 l/m² (9.12 US gal/ft²) or 3,717,000 l/ha (397,372 US gal/ac) less. About 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.4° lower in Norton, Ks than in Chitedze.
